Question: Which city in Canada has the most beautiful girls?

Montreal Ranked #1 For Most Beautiful Women In The World - MTL Blog.

Which province in Canada has beautiful girls?

For the most attractive women, Montreal, Quebec. Hands down, no question about it. Not necessarily the province of Quebec, but within Canada, you are unlikely to find any city with more attractive women than Montreal. There are specific cultural reasons for this: Montreal women take beauty and fashion very seriously.

